>>>> but i'm super lazy, so even this manual step is annoying.  as
>>>> such, i've added USE=multislot support to autoconf (just like
>>>> it is with binutils & gcc).
>>> 
>>> But it's massively illegal and doesn't work correctly in
>>> Portage.
>>> 
>> 
>> For the benefit of those of us (well, me) not sufficiently versed
>> in PMS et al to be able to immediately deduce why it's illegal
>> and why it wouldn't work correctly in Portage, could you please
>> elucidate?
> 
> Metadata variables, such as SLOT, are cached and are required to
> be invariant. When an ebuild violates that requirement, the
> package mangler usually sees the wrong value for the variable when
> doing the resolution. This means the package mangler could
> calculate and display an invalid resolution for what it ends up
> doing, or it could ignore the ebuild's attempts at changing SLOT
> from what the cache holds, or it could do something even worse.
> 

So why is this allowed in this ebuild again?

> SLOT=$(usex multislot "${PV}" "2.5")
